Transaction dec3bec895e3d9f26a66d46a3121eb2f73de07b53c3ba86a38d84c8d9440d322

12 Input
1 Outputs
  • dec3bec895e3d9f26a66d46a3121eb2f73de07b53c3ba86a38d84c8d9440d322:0
  • value  14596290
    address  bc1qr4dl5wa7kl8yu792dceg9z5knl2gkn220lk7a9